NEW searches have begun to find a man who went missing in York 18 months ago.
Rory Johnson-Hatfield disappeared following a night out in November 2015, and extensive searches were carried out in the following weeks.
A spokesman for North Yorkshire Police said the Yorkshire and Humber Regional Underwater Search Team were conducting new sonar searches from Skelderdale to Naburn Lock, but would not confirm how long these searches would last and said the search was “not in response to any new information”.
A waiter from Skipton, Mr Johnson-Hatfield has been missing since the early hours of November 20 when he was enjoying a night out in the city.
